Ghaziabad: An 18-year-old waiter was today shot at a roadside eatery allegedly by four youths who were in an inebriated condition, police said.

"Four bike-borne youths went to a roadside eatery near the Delhi-Loni border this afternoon and consumed liquor before taking lunch. While leaving they allegedly engaged in an altercation over payment with one of the waiters named Rakesh, a native of Basti district in Uttar Pradesh," SHO Loni Border Virendera Yadav said.

The youths made a payment of Rs 100 against a bill of Rs 150 and left the place.

Within few minutes, all of them returned and allegedly fired upon Rakesh. The bullet pierced the right side of his spine, the SHO said.

Hearing the victim's scream, locals rushed to the spot and caught hold of one of the assailants identified as Sunder while three others managed to escape, he said.

Rakesh was rushed to a nearby hospital where he is undergoing treatment.

An FIR has been lodged against the four absconding accused at Loni Border police station, the official said, adding they will be arrested soon.
